Johnny swinger met Petey Williams backstage, congratulating him on a great win. Little Petey Pump was then tossed Swinger's bag, as the Swing Man hoped he could be his "young boy" to take under his wing. Williams turned him down just as Sami Callihan and oVe moved closer to the ring.

Next week, the IMPACT Tag Team Champions will defend their titles against Marufuji and Eddie Edwards.


Sami Callihan and oVe finally arrived in the ring, with the new IMPACT World Champion gloating about his time in the sun. Before Callihan could get far, they were interrupted by Tommy Dreamer.

Dreamer called the Callihan Death Machine an internet troll, and the people are the real Draw. The ECW Legend then wondered what would happen if Madman Fulton, Jake & Dave Crist all left oVe and learned to fight for themselves.

Callihan challenged Dreamer to get in the ring, but Dreamer had a surprise for him, setting up a four-on-four No DQ match with Rich Swann, Daga, and Tessa Blanchard.


oVe vs Tommy Dreamer, Rich Swann, Daga, and Tessa Blanchard

Dreamer and Jake Crist moved to the ring while the rest brawled on the outside. Dreamer set Crist up in the Tree of Woe, and with a chair from Tessa Blanchard, drove the steel into Crist's face with a dropkick.

Dreamer set up for the DDT on the chair, but Dave Crist intervened. An elbow sent him outside, and as Dreamer looked to take out Jake, Madman Fulton rushed the ring, taking out Dreamer with a spin out facebuster. Daga rocked Fulton with a tilt-a-whirl DDT and a pair of kicks. El Jefe sent the monster outside with a missile dropkick.

Callihan dumped Daga outside, but his former friend Rich Swann came in to turn his world upside down. A tilt-a-whirl and hurricanrana left Callihan dizzy, but he again sent one of his enemies over the ropes. He turned around into Tessa Blanchard.

The Undeniable One dropped the champion with a cutter, sending Callihan to the floor. A rolling senton from the top rope saw Blanchard bowl into all seven men below. Swann attempted to continue the trend only to be stopped by Fulton. Blanchard met them, bringing Fulton down with a powerbomb, which saw Swann crash on the other side of the ring with a superplex.

Daga took out three-fourths of oVe while Blanchard looked to take down the former X-Division Champion Jake Crist. Callihan saved him, dumping his long time rival outside. Callihan set up Rich Swann for the Cactus Special, but was instead trapped in a roll-up.

Results: Rich Swann defeated Sami Callihan via pinfall.
